Former Homestead House is an industrial datacenter candidate site in Scotts Bluff County, Nebraska, interconnecting through SPP. It screens at 52.0/100 DC Readiness and a 3.3 yrs average interconnection-queue wait.

Incentive detail: ImagiNE Nebraska Act: sales tax exemption on DC equipment; investment tax credits.
